Sung Im Her | Her Project presents an exhilarating and hypnotic dance production that invites audiences to consider how art can inspire action in response to the changing environment around us as part of the inaugural Lincoln Center Contemporary Dance Festival. The U.S. premiere features seven dancers, electrifying movement, pulsating music, and dynamic lighting. 1 Degree Celsius explores the individual and collective body, placing humanity at the centre of our relationships with the urban and natural world.
